Stubborn, mild acne not responding to antibiotics or topical creams. accutane seems too extreme for non-cystic acne. help?!

A doctor has provided 1 answer

Keep at it.: There are three main parts to approaching acne...1) reduce the amount of bacteria on skin.. 2) keep pores open...3) reduce oil production. Antibiotics can be topical and/or oral. Other surface treatments aim to reduce bacteria and/or keep pores open. Keep experimenting and working with your doctor until you find the right mix. It can take a few weeks to see improvement even with right mix.
